macOS High Sierra version 10.13.1 resets mail preferences
Since upgrading to macOS High Sierra v10.13.1 the Apple mail preferences are reset to factory defaults each time I restart mail.
Frustrating to have to change mail preferences every time I start mail.
For example:
I choose show newest message on top, but mail resets that to show new messages on bottom;
I choose to automatically bcc myself when replying, but mail resets that to not copy me;
I choose not to increase quote level when replying, but mail resets that to increase quote level;
I choose not to include a default signature, but mail resets that to include a signature...
